Поделиться через


Элементы директив среды выполнения

Формат файла директив (rd.xml) среды выполнения поддерживает следующие элементы директивы среды выполнения. Иерархическое представление см. в разделе Справочник по конфигурационному файлу директив среды выполнения (rd.xml).

<Приложение>
Применяется политика отражения среды выполнения для всех типов, используемых в приложении и служит в качестве контейнера для приложения типы и члены типов, метаданные которого доступны для отражения во время выполнения. Это дочерний <элемент Директив> .

<Сборка>
Применяет политику среды выполнения ко всем типам в сборке. Это дочерний элемент элементов приложения> и< библиотеки>.<

<AttributeImplies>
Если ее содержащая <директива Type> является атрибутом, применяет политику среды выполнения к элементам кода, к которым применяется этот атрибут.

<Директивы>
Корневой элемент в каждом файле директив среды выполнения для .NET Native. Его дочерние элементы — <приложение> и< библиотека.>

<Событие>
Применяет политику среды выполнения к событию. Это дочерний элемент элементов Type и< TypeInstantiation>>.<

<Поле>
Применяет политику среды выполнения к полю. Это дочерний элемент элементов Type и< TypeInstantiation>>.<

<GenericParameter>
Применяет политику среды выполнения к параметру типа универсального типа или метода.

<ImpliesType>
Применяет политику среды выполнения к типу, если политика была применена к содержащему типу или методу.

<Библиотека>
Применяет политику среды выполнения ко всем типам в сборке. Это дочерний элемент элементов приложения> и< библиотеки>.<

<Method>
Применяет политику среды выполнения к методу. Это дочерний элемент элементов Type и< TypeInstantiation>>.<

<MethodInstantiation>
Применяет политику среды выполнения к сконструированному универсальному методу. Это дочерний элемент элементов Type и< TypeInstantiation>>.<

<Пространство имен>
Применяет политику среды выполнения ко всем типам в пространстве имен.

<Параметр>
Применяет политику среды выполнения к типу аргумента, переданного методу.

<Свойство>
Применяет политику среды выполнения к свойству. Это дочерний элемент элементов Type и< TypeInstantiation>>.<

<Подтипов>
Применяет политику среды выполнения для всех классов, унаследованных из содержащего типа.

<Тип>
Применяет политику среды выполнения к типу.

<TypeInstantiation>
Применяет политику среды выполнения к сконструированному универсальному типу.

<TypeParameter>
Применяет политику среды выполнения к типу, представленному аргументом Type, переданным методу.

См. также